diff options
| author | cbdev <cb@cbcdn.com> | 2019-09-01 17:33:27 +0200 |
|---|---|---|
| committer | cbdev <cb@cbcdn.com> | 2019-09-01 17:33:27 +0200 |
| commit | b88b306db792a76371e3c9eddabb6f45d8a7e534 (patch) | |
| tree | 668ebfeb9aefb64c6d36b687b2bac94bd7bc0d2f | |
| parent | 8b963149b497464eec314766fb84d770241ac011 (diff) | |
| download | websocksy-b88b306db792a76371e3c9eddabb6f45d8a7e534.tar.gz websocksy-b88b306db792a76371e3c9eddabb6f45d8a7e534.tar.bz2 websocksy-b88b306db792a76371e3c9eddabb6f45d8a7e534.zip | |
Fix builtin backend configuration return code
| -rw-r--r-- | builtins.c | 5 |
1 files changed, 5 insertions, 0 deletions
@@ -41,21 +41,26 @@ uint64_t backend_defaultpeer_configure(char* key, char* value){ free(default_peer.host); default_peer.host = strdup(value); default_peer.transport = peer_transport_detect; + return 0; } else if(!strcmp(key, "port")){ free(default_peer.port); default_peer.port = strdup(value); + return 0; } else if(!strcmp(key, "protocol")){ free(default_peer_proto); default_peer_proto = strdup(value); + return 0; } else if(!strcmp(key, "framing")){ default_peer.framing = plugin_framing(value); + return 0; } else if(!strcmp(key, "framing-config")){ free(default_peer.framing_config); default_peer.framing_config = strdup(value); + return 0; } return 1; } |
